Wearing a dress completely dyed in crimson blood was a childish girl no older than fourteen. She coldly held out her hands towards the Shadow Emperor, who was being dragged into the earth. The Shadow Emperor’s massive mouth opened wide as he roared with fury as the giant chains pulled him back, “Damn you Magical Girl Quest! The world is mine! MINE!”
Quest smiled even though she was coughing up blood, “Shut up, even though I can’t kill you I’ll make sure to seal you away forever! You won’t be able to kill any more people!”
“You think this seal can hold me, child?! I swear! One day I shall escape from this place and kill everyone on the astral plane!”
His massive hands tore into the land, trying to escape the red-hot chains that dragged him ever closer to the large hole in the ground.
The Shadow Emperor snarled. As if he’d let this damned girl live after sealing him away!
Opening his mouth as wide as it would go, the Shadow Emperor shot a beam of pure mana at Magical Girl Quest. Fortunately for Quest, the Shadow Emperor had only managed to blow off her right arm, as the chains stopped him from delivering a killing blow. But the Shadow Emperor was satisfied, for he at least achieved his goal of worming his curse inside of the young girl. Magical Girl Quest would die before the end of the next day.
Despite her arm being blown off, Quest kept her spell going. Blood flowed from her eyes as the spell taxed her mind and the Shadow Emperor’s curse started eating at her, but thankfully the recoil of his beam attack pushed the Shadow Emperor into the hole. Though he was barely hanging onto the edge of it with his hands, refusing to go in.

Before being pulled into the abyss the Shadow Emperor played one last card to torment Quest in her final hours, “I CURSE THIS LAND TO SPAWN MY KIN FROM THE SHADOWS! APPEAR AND REAP THE LIVES OF THESE WORTHLESS HUMANS - GO FORTH MY KIN!”
A ball of mist flew from his mouth and shot into the sky, spreading across the globe in an instant and covering the land in darkness. Seeds of the shadows were planted across the land, sea, and air. Weakened from fighting for a full 40 days and 40 nights, Quest could not prevent the Emperor’s final card and watched in despair as the world was tainted.
The Shadow Emperor was finally dragged into the pit with a wicked smile still upon his face. Once he was fully inside Quest sealed the hole with a large magical mountain, burying the seal deep within the earth.
Quest coughed up more blood, but this time she used it to write magical symbols to reinforce the mountain seal. She placed one hundred and eight locks to strengthen the seal even further.
With a gesture of her hand, Quest sent the locks’ keys all over the world. This expense of energy caused the curse to eat away at her body faster, however. She doubled over in pain. Quest knew that by overextending herself she would shorten her lifespan, but did so anyway.
Abruptly, it dawned on her that she must spread her power far and wide since she was the only magical girl to have ever existed.
‘I need to die,’ Quest realized.
Ever since that rare encounter with the Celestial Bear and getting ‘Marked’ by it, she had gained these wonderful abilities. Now it was time to spread that gift. If the Shadow Emperor ever broke out of her seal, someone needed to stop that monster.

She pointed her remaining hand at the sky and gathered all of her remaining power, forming a ball of white light. Soon enough, the time came and her young, youthful body became wrinkled and reeked of decay. Her once brown hair turned completely white. The only color remaining on her body was on the dress that had been stained crimson with her blood. With the last bit of her power, Quest prepared to launch the magic into the air with every fiber of her being.
Yet as she was about to launch the ball into the air she noticed a strange black light inside, making her eyes widen in shock, ‘Oh no, I must stop it from firing!’
Alas, she didn’t have the strength nor the power to recall the tainted orb and could only helplessly watch as the ball floated into the sky. Once it had reached a suitable height, the ball exploded and spread countless beams of light all across the astral world.
Helpless, Magical Girl Quest laid on the ground, shriveled like a raisin as blood gushed out of her wounds. She could barely keep her eyes open as her last thoughts came to her mind, ‘Dear future magical girls, I wish to say… sorry that your senior has left you… with… such a burden…’
A tear rolled from Quest’s eye. With a final shuddering breath, Quest, the first magical girl, died.
